Abstract

The strength performance of pure sand and cement-improved silty sand is studied with unconfined compressive strength test, direct shear test and triaxial compression test. The test results show that the silty sand has certain cohesion, the best content of cement is 3. 5%; silty sand mixed with cement increases mainly the cohesion and influences less obviously the internal friction angle and the strength of cement-improved silty sand increases with curing age prolonged.
